I don't play the Daily Eighty Grand often cos I often like to take a break between 19h30 and 22h30 or so (the tourney starts at 20h) but I play all five $5 rebuy satellites from 17h to 19h30.

I play relatively tight rebuy periods but will spend about $20 on average (since I will always add on, that's $10 min with the buy in).

My thing for the freezeout period is a pure blind stealing push/fold bot strategy. I try not to call all ins, I'd rather steal blinds. I will however call all ins with good hands only if I'm short stacked and far from the seat or obviously when I have odds, usually in the BB but even then I often fold my BB with 2-1 odds (sometimes a little more) to call if I only have an average stack or less. The reason I do this is to protect the raising weapon that your stack is. You really don't wanna lose the sharpness of your weapon in just that one hand. I really don't like calling an all in, lose the hand and find that my stack is too small to raise blinds.

When I have a very large stack I often will not call either and if my stack is humongous I will not raise either. If I know I have enough chips to win without playing a hand, it's +EV not too call anything big. Sometimes your stack is not quite large enough to win but you know that 1 or 2 round of blinds will make it enough. I'd rather fold say AJ to an all in even if I know I have the best hand and wait for a better spot to win chips. AQ UTG with 200/400 blinds if I have 12K? Nah I'll go ahead and fold that, I'll find a better spot later, perhaps even with a much weaker hand such as A8 or KQ on the button of instance (weaker cards but better spot)

It's all about managing your tack size and play a survival game. This reminds me of a regular of that satellite who told me in the chat (during another sat) that he won thanks to me cos I constantly folded my SB to him in the BB, "strangely cos you had a huge stack" he said. Well what he does not seem to understand and that I was weak on his big blind BECAUSE I had a huge stack, if I had a smaller one I would have need the chips and raised him a couple of times for sure. I was quite happy to fold every hand and wait for the seat to be won and not risking bleeding chips having to fold to a resteal.

Oh and the Daily 80 Grand on Sunday is the Sunday special edition. 200K guaranteed and is usually as big as the Sunday Quarter Million.

When you are low stack near the money is there a key strategy, like do you accept just fold everything intill you are blinded out but hope when u go all in with the blind that you get lucky and stay alive?


It's all about judging fold equity. A lot of good regs will also fold 2-1 or 3-1 odds in the big blind because they too understand the dynamics of satellites. If that's too much of their stack, they will disregard the odds of calling.

If I'm getting low on chips I will go ahead and push even with rags if I think there's a good chance they will all fold (and the better your position the more likely they are to fold). But if you're on 2 or 3BBs there's little chance of that. So it's better to get blinded and ship the rest of your chips with your BB if you're heads up against the raiser. If your have rubbish cards and you don't wait for the BB, then even if you win the hand a large part of that's gonna go in paying the next BB which you'll have a hard time defending with your modest stack. It means you'll have to win a second all in.
